#b3cc15 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b3cc15 is composed of 70.2% red, 80%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 89.7%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 68.2 degrees, a saturation of 81.3% and a lightness of 44.1%. #b3cc15 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ff2a with #679900.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

Shades and Tints of #b3cc15
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070801 is the darkest color, while #fdfef6 is the lightest one.
